Product details

Overview

BLUENRGQTR from STMicroelectronics is a Bluetooth Low Energy v4.0-compliant single-mode network processor implementing the full BLE protocol stack (GAP, GATT, SM, L2CAP, LL, RF-PHY) on an ARM Cortex-M0 core. It operates from 2.0–3.6 V, delivers up to +8 dBm output power at the antenna connector, achieves 96 dB RF link budget, and consumes only 1.7 μA in active BLE stack sleep mode. It targets coin-cell-powered wearable and sensor applications requiring field-upgradable firmware via SPI.

For engineers reviewing the BLUENRGQTR datasheet, BLUENRGQTR pinout, BLUENRGQTR application, or BLUENRGQTR equivalent, key selection criteria include its SPI-based Application Controller Interface (ACI), dual-oscillator clock architecture (16/32 MHz crystal + 32 kHz crystal), integrated DC-DC converter enabling <15 mA peak current at +8 dBm, and Flash-resident upgradable BLE stack supporting peripheral/broadcaster roles.

Technical Context

The BLUENRGQTR implements a complete BLE slave network processor with hardware-accelerated AES-128 encryption, a dedicated RF transceiver compliant with ETSI EN 300 328, FCC Part 15, and ARIB STD-T66, and dual power management paths-integrated linear regulator or external DC-DC step-down converter. Its 64 KB Flash stores the production BLE stack and supports over-the-air upgrades.

It uses a 32-bit ARM Cortex-M0 core running the BLE stack natively, with two independent oscillator domains: high-speed (16/32 MHz crystal + 12 MHz ring oscillator for fast startup) and low-speed (32 kHz crystal or ring oscillator). The SPI-based ACI interface defines five mandatory signals (CS, CLK, MOSI, MISO, IRQ) and enables deterministic host communication with minimal latency.

Key Specifications

Parameter Value and Actual Design Meaning
BLE Compliance Bluetooth v4.0 single-mode slave; certified per ETSI EN 300 328, FCC Part 15, ARIB STD-T66
Output Power +8 dBm max at antenna connector; enables >96 dB link budget for robust indoor range
Supply Range 2.0–3.6 V; supports direct coin-cell (CR2032) operation without external regulators
TX Current 8.2 mA max @ 0 dBm, 3.0 V; drops to ≤15 mA @ +8 dBm when using integrated DC-DC converter
Sleep Current 1.7 μA with active BLE stack; enables multi-year battery life in periodic advertising mode
CPU Core ARM Cortex-M0 @ up to 16 MHz; executes BLE stack in 64 KB embedded Flash, no external memory required
SPI Interface Full-duplex, 5-wire ACI (CS, CLK, MOSI, MISO, IRQ); max 8 MHz clock; IRQ indicates pending host commands

Pinout & Package

BLUENRGQTR is packaged in a 32-pin QFN (5 × 5 mm, 0.5 mm pitch) with exposed thermal pad. Pin functions are validated per ST's DocID025108 Rev 10, Figure 2 and Table 2.

Pin/Terminal Circuit Role Design Meaning
SPI_CS Chip Select Input Active-low enable for SPI ACI; internal pull-up ensures safe default state during reset
SPI_CLK Clock Input Max 8 MHz; synchronizes all ACI data transfers; must be stable before CS assertion
SPI_MOSI Data Input Host-to-device command stream; includes ACI opcodes, parameters, and payload
SPI_MISO Data Output Device-to-host event responses and status reports; driven only when CS is active
SPI_IRQ Interrupt Output Open-drain signal indicating pending events; requires external pull-down resistor per design guidelines
RF1 / RF0 Differential RF I/O Connects to external balun/matching network; supports both standard (+5 dBm) and high-power (+8 dBm) modes
FXTAL1 / FXTAL0 High-Speed Crystal Input Drives 16 or 32 MHz fundamental-mode crystal; ±50 ppm tolerance required for BLE timing compliance
SXTAL1 / SXTAL0 Low-Speed Crystal Input Drives 32.768 kHz crystal for precise sleep clock; enables accurate connection interval timing

Key Features

Feature Design Value
Field-Upgradeable BLE Stack Stack stored in 64 KB on-chip Flash; updated via SPI ACI without external programmer or JTAG
Dual Power Management Selectable LDO or external DC-DC converter; reduces peak current by >50% vs. LDO-only at +8 dBm
Hardware AES-128 Engine Dedicated co-processor accelerates link-layer encryption/decryption; offloads Cortex-M0, preserves low-power states
Multi-Oscillator Clock System 16/32 MHz crystal + 12 MHz ring oscillator (fast startup) + 32 kHz crystal/ring; enables sub-100 μs wake-from-sleep
Accurate RSSI Reporting On-chip RSSI measurement with ±3 dB accuracy; enables dynamic TX power control to extend battery life

Applications

Wearable Fitness Tracker Smart Home Sensor Node

Use Scenario: Continuous heart rate and motion sensing with periodic BLE advertising and on-demand connection.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: BLE network processor handling radio, link layer, and host stack; manages connection intervals, advertising timeouts, and sleep/wake scheduling.

Use Value: 1.7 μA active-stack sleep current extends CR2032 battery life beyond 12 months; +8 dBm output ensures reliable connection through clothing layers.

Use Scenario: Battery-powered temperature/humidity sensor reporting to gateway every 60 seconds.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Standalone BLE slave node executing GAP peripheral role and GATT server; maintains precise 32 kHz sleep clock for timing accuracy.

Use Value: Integrated 32 kHz crystal oscillator enables ±50 ppm timing stability across -40°C to +85°C, ensuring consistent advertising interval drift <100 ppm.

Medical Patch Monitor Industrial Proximity Tag

Use Scenario: Disposable ECG patch transmitting encrypted biometric data to clinical tablet.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: Secure BLE peripheral with hardware AES-128 encryption; performs SM pairing and ATT/GATT attribute exchange.

Use Value: On-chip AES engine eliminates software encryption overhead, preserving 1.7 μA sleep current and enabling sub-10 ms encryption latency.

Use Scenario: Asset tag detecting proximity to BLE reader in warehouse inventory system.

IC Role / Device Role / Timing Role: BLE broadcaster advertising sensor ID and status; uses RSSI-based distance estimation via calibrated on-chip RSSI measurement.

Use Value: ±3 dB RSSI accuracy enables reliable 1–3 m proximity classification without external calibration; 96 dB link budget ensures detection even behind metal enclosures.

Equivalent & Alternatives

The following parts are listed as comparable options for similar BLE network processor applications.

Alternative Part Technical Difference Application Difference Selection Advice
nRF52832-QFAA ARM Cortex-M4F core; 64 KB RAM; integrated NFC antenna driver; no built-in DC-DC converter Requires external DC-DC for coin-cell efficiency; supports concurrent BLE + ANT; lacks certified BLE stack out-of-box Prefer when application needs floating-point math or NFC capability; accept higher BOM cost and software integration effort
CC2640R2F ARM Cortex-M3 core; 275 KB Flash; integrated RF matching; TI's BLE-Stack v3.x preloaded Higher Flash enables larger custom profiles; RF matching simplifies layout but fixes output power at +5 dBm Prefer when profile customization depth exceeds BlueNRG's capabilities or when PCB space constraints favor integrated matching

Compared with nRF52832-QFAA and CC2640R2F, BLUENRGQTR offers lower active-stack sleep current (1.7 μA vs. ≥2.5 μA), integrated DC-DC support for coin-cell optimization, and factory-certified BLE stack-making it optimal for ultra-low-power, cost-sensitive, time-to-market-critical BLE peripherals.

FAQ

Is BLUENRGQTR compatible with Bluetooth 5.0 features like LE Long Range or LE 2M PHY?

No. BLUENRGQTR implements Bluetooth specification v4.0 only and does not support Bluetooth 5.0 extensions. Its RF transceiver and protocol stack are fixed to v4.0 functionality-including GAP peripheral/broadcaster roles, GATT client/server, and SM security-but lack LE Coded PHY or 2M symbol rate modulation. For Bluetooth 5.0, ST recommends the BlueNRG-2 or BlueNRG-3 series.

Does BLUENRGQTR require external flash memory for BLE stack storage?

No. The BLE stack is pre-programmed into the device's 64 KB on-chip Flash memory and can be upgraded in-field via the SPI-based Application Controller Interface. No external memory is needed for stack operation or updates-only the host MCU requires sufficient RAM to buffer ACI packets during communication.

Can BLUENRGQTR operate without an external 32 kHz crystal?

Yes. BLUENRGQTR supports both 32 kHz crystal and internal 32 kHz ring oscillator modes. Using the ring oscillator eliminates external components but increases timing error to ±500 ppm, which may affect connection interval accuracy in long-duration connections. The crystal option is required for applications needing ±50 ppm precision, such as medical or industrial timing-critical use cases.

What is the function of the NO_SMPS pin on BLUENRGQTR?

NO_SMPS is a configuration pin that selects the internal power management path: logic-high disables the integrated DC-DC converter, forcing use of the internal LDO; logic-low enables the DC-DC converter. It must be tied to VDD or GND during power-up and cannot be changed dynamically. This pin determines whether external inductor/capacitor components are required in the design.

BLUENRGQTR Specifications

Product attributes
Attribute value
Manufacturer:
STMicroelectronics
Series:
BlueNRG
Package/Case:
32-VFQFN Exposed Pad
Packaging:
Tape & Reel (TR)
Product Status:
Obsolete
Programmable:
Not Verified
Type:
TxRx + MCU
RF Family/Standard:
Bluetooth
Protocol:
Bluetooth v4.0
Modulation:
GFSK
Frequency:
2.4GHz
Data Rate (Max):
1Mbps
Power - Output:
8dBm
Sensitivity:
-88dBm
Memory Size:
64kB Flash, 12kB RAM
Serial Interfaces:
SPI
GPIO:
-
Voltage - Supply:
2V ~ 3.6V
Current - Receiving:
7.3mA ~ 14.5mA
Current - Transmitting:
5.8mA ~ 28.8mA
Operating Temperature:
-40°C ~ 85°C
Grade:
-
Qualification:
-
Supplier Device Package:
32-QFN (5x5)
